CVAT (Computer Vision Annotation Tool) is the leading open-source data annotation platform for computer vision applications, trusted by over 250,000 teams and researchers worldwide. To support our growing community and enterprise customers, we’re hiring a Senior Technical Writer to own and scale our documentation strategy across CVAT Community, Enterprise, Online, and Labeling Services.
What you will be doing
- Maintain and evolve user and developer guides, SDK/API references, and release notes; keep docs.cvat.ai structured and searchable.
- Maintain API documentation (OpenAPI/Swagger/Redoc), CLI guides (flags, exit codes, real examples), and SDK references (Python) with runnable snippets (cURL, Postman, Bash, Python).
- Review API/SDK/CLI usability with engineering and suggest improvements while documenting.
- Instrument docs (Google Analytics or similar) to find gaps and prioritize fixes; track search success and task completion.
- Leverage AI to accelerate development of documentation, code-snippet generation, and stale-content alerts.
- Engage the open-source community: triage doc issues, incorporate feedback, and publish tutorials that improve time-to-value.
- Integrate and support an AI chatbot as a docs interface for common questions.
What we expect from you
- Strong portfolio of SDK/CLI/API documentation for developer products.
- Hands-on with OpenAPI/Swagger, Redoc/Stoplight/Swagger UI; Postman/cURL; auth flows, pagination, and webhooks.
- Comfortable reading and writing code (Python, JavaScript/TypeScript, Bash) to produce runnable examples.
- Docs-as-code: Markdown/MDX or reStructuredText, Git/GitHub PR reviews, CI (link checks, doctests).
- Experience using documentation tools such as Hugo, Sphinx or Read the Docs.
- Initiative using AI tools to improve quality and speed across the doc lifecycle.
- Degree in IT or equivalent experience.
- Proficiency in English.
